Edge 530: Fast, Accurate, Reliable
on October 12, 2019
Posted by: mcm564
My previous Garmin was a Edge 520. The 530 is much improved. It's faster, includes trail forks, has a brighter screen among various other improvements over the 520. Everything pairs fast, phone, heart rate monitor, speed and cadence sensors, etc. It has a long battery life. I'm very happy with this bike GPS.

Lots of data and awesome battery
on October 12, 2019
Posted by: Big upgrade from the 520
I upgraded from a 520 so will compare the two. The main thing for me is that battery lasts at least 75% longer even with the 530 set to have the display on all the time. The navigation is excellent with very helpful cues and directions if you get off course. When navigating it tells you when you are on a climb, how long it is, where you ate in the climb, and what the grade is where you are and up ahead. It does sometimes have a strange idea however where climbs begin and end. For training it gives me feedback after every ride on the state of my training and what I should add to my workouts to be more productive. Probably because I have a power meter and HR monitor it also track overall fitness things like estimated VO3 max and my power curve. Forgot to mention the screen has color and the buttons and their function are the same as the 520. Thus virtually all aspects of the 530 are far superior to the 520 and you should be happy with your new 530 if you get one.

Good improvement, but sticky buttons
on October 12, 2019
Posted by: Shuggins
Screen and feature upgrades make this a good improvement over the 520. Nothing groundbreaking, but enough improvements (screen resolution, faster processing, and other small features) that make it worth the cost to upgrade. The only downside, as seen in other reviews across various forums, a few of the buttons stick in the depressed position making it annoying to fines into the normal resting position.
